India Dominates England in Historic Lord's Test

India inflicted a heavy defeat on England, clinching a 270-run victory in the historic first women's Test at Lord's. The match concluded swiftly on the final day, with India needing just over an hour and a half to seal the win.

This latest defeat marks a second significant loss for England at the iconic venue in recent times, following another substantial margin of loss in a different format just over a week prior. The historic nature of the Test, being the first women’s Test match to be played at Lord's, adds further weight to the dominant performance by the touring side.
